D-branes, exceptional sheaves and quivers on Calabi-Yau manifolds: From Mukai to McKay

Reads0
Chats0
TLDR
In this paper, a method based on mutations of helices is proposed to recover the McKay quiver using the gauged linear sigma model (GLSM) near the orbifold or Gepner point in Kahler moduli space.
